Is Forrest Gump Based on a True Story?

No, Forrest Gump is a work of fiction. While the character Forrest Gump intersects with historical events and figures, the story itself is based on Winston Groom's novel. The filmmakers created a narrative that blends fictional tales with real historical contexts, making it feel authentic.

  1. Who wrote the novel Forrest Gump? The novel Forrest Gump was written by Winston Groom.
  2. What historical events are featured in Forrest Gump? Forrest Gump intersects with several historical events, including the Vietnam War and the Watergate scandal.
  3. Is the character of Forrest Gump based on a real person? No, Forrest Gump is a fictional character, although he interacts with real historical figures.
  4. Why was Forrest Gump so popular? Forrest Gump's blend of humor, emotional depth, and historical context captured audiences' hearts, making it a beloved classic.
